What is a Monthly Stake Calculator?

A Monthly Stake Calculator, often referred to as a recurring investment calculator or compound interest calculator with contributions, is a financial tool designed to estimate the future value of an investment portfolio based on regular, consistent contributions over a specified period. It helps individuals visualize the potential growth of their savings or investments, such as in stocks, mutual funds, ETFs, or retirement accounts, by factoring in the initial amount, ongoing monthly deposits, the expected rate of return, and the investment’s duration.

This type of calculator is particularly useful for individuals who are:

  • Regular Savers: Those who commit to investing a fixed amount on a monthly basis.
  • Long-Term Investors: Individuals planning for future financial goals like retirement, a down payment on a property, or funding education.
  • Budget-Conscious Individuals: People who want to understand how small, consistent investments can accumulate significantly over time.
  • Financial Planners: Professionals using it to illustrate potential outcomes for clients.

A common misconception is that only large, lump-sum investments can yield substantial returns. In reality, the power of compounding, especially when combined with consistent monthly contributions, can lead to significant wealth accumulation. Another misconception is that the growth rate is fixed; while the calculator uses an average, actual market returns can fluctuate.

Monthly Stake Calculator Formula and Mathematical Explanation

The core of the Monthly Stake Calculator relies on the principles of compound interest and the future value of an ordinary annuity. The calculation involves several steps to determine the total value at the end of the investment period.

Step-by-Step Calculation

  1. Calculate Monthly Growth Rate: The provided annual growth rate needs to be converted into a monthly rate.
  2. Calculate Number of Periods: The total investment period in years is converted into months.
  3. Calculate Future Value of Annuity: This part determines the future value of all the monthly contributions.
  4. Calculate Future Value of Initial Stake: This determines how much the initial lump sum grows.
  5. Sum of Values: The future value of the annuity and the future value of the initial stake are added together to get the final projected value.

The Formulas

Let:

  • $P$ = Initial Investment Amount
  • $C$ = Monthly Contribution
  • $r$ = Annual Growth Rate (as a decimal)
  • $n$ = Number of Years
  • $FV_{annuity}$ = Future Value of the Annuity (monthly contributions)
  • $FV_{initial}$ = Future Value of the Initial Investment
  • $FV_{total}$ = Total Future Value

Monthly Rate ($r_m$) and Number of Months ($N$):

$r_m = \frac{r}{12}$

$N = n \times 12$

Future Value of Annuity ($FV_{annuity}$):

This formula calculates the future value of a series of equal payments made at regular intervals.

$FV_{annuity} = C \times \left[ \frac{(1 + r_m)^N – 1}{r_m} \right]$

Note: If $r_m$ is 0, then $FV_{annuity} = C \times N$.

Future Value of Initial Stake ($FV_{initial}$):

This formula calculates the future value of a single lump sum investment with compound interest.

$FV_{initial} = P \times (1 + r_m)^N$

Total Future Value ($FV_{total}$):

$FV_{total} = FV_{initial} + FV_{annuity}$

Key Factors That Affect Monthly Stake Calculator Results

Several factors significantly influence the outcome of your Monthly Stake Calculator projections. Understanding these elements is crucial for accurate forecasting and sound financial planning.

  1. Time Horizon:
    Financial Reasoning: This is perhaps the most powerful factor. The longer your money is invested, the more time it has to benefit from the compounding effect. Compounding means your earnings start generating their own earnings, leading to exponential growth over extended periods. A longer timeframe allows even modest monthly contributions to grow substantially.
  2. Annual Growth Rate (Rate of Return):
    Financial Reasoning: A higher expected annual growth rate leads to a significantly larger final value. However, higher potential returns often come with higher investment risk. It’s essential to use realistic and sustainable growth rate assumptions based on the types of assets you are investing in (e.g., stocks, bonds, real estate). An overly optimistic rate can lead to disappointing results, while an overly conservative one might understate potential.
  3. Monthly Contribution Amount:
    Financial Reasoning: The more you invest consistently each month, the higher your total contributions will be, and consequently, the higher your final balance. Increasing your monthly stake directly increases the principal amount that can earn returns. Even small increases in monthly contributions can have a noticeable impact over long investment horizons.
  4. Initial Investment Amount:
    Financial Reasoning: A larger initial lump sum provides a bigger base for compound interest to work on from day one. It accelerates the growth trajectory compared to starting with zero. This initial amount benefits from compounding for the entire duration of the investment period.
  5. Compounding Frequency:
    Financial Reasoning: While this calculator assumes monthly compounding (aligning with monthly contributions), the frequency at which returns are calculated and added to the principal matters. More frequent compounding (e.g., daily or monthly vs. annually) leads to slightly higher returns over time because earnings are reinvested more often, generating further earnings. Our calculator’s monthly compounding aligns well with the monthly stake input.
  6. Inflation:
    Financial Reasoning: The calculator projects nominal future values. However, the purchasing power of money decreases over time due to inflation. A projected final value of $100,000 in 30 years will buy less than $100,000 today. For retirement planning, it’s often wise to factor in an estimated inflation rate to understand the real (inflation-adjusted) value of your future wealth.
  7. Fees and Taxes:
    Financial Reasoning: Investment accounts often come with management fees (e.g., expense ratios for mutual funds) and taxes on investment gains (capital gains tax, dividend tax). These reduce the net returns. The calculator uses a gross growth rate; actual returns will be lower after accounting for fees and taxes. It’s important to be aware of and budget for these costs.
  8. Consistency and Discipline:
    Financial Reasoning: The calculator assumes you stick to your planned monthly contributions without interruption. Market downturns or personal financial needs can tempt investors to reduce or stop contributions. Maintaining discipline and continuing to invest through market cycles is crucial for achieving long-term growth targets.

Frequently Asked Questions (FAQ)

What’s the difference between a lump sum calculator and a monthly stake calculator?

A lump sum calculator projects growth based on a single, initial investment. A Monthly Stake Calculator, however, accounts for both an initial investment (if any) AND regular, recurring contributions over time, making it more suitable for ongoing investment strategies.

Is the annual growth rate guaranteed?

No, the annual growth rate is an estimation. Actual investment returns fluctuate based on market performance, economic conditions, and the specific assets invested in. The rate used is typically an average expectation.

How does compounding work in this calculator?

The calculator assumes monthly compounding. This means that the interest earned each month is added to the principal, and the next month’s interest is calculated on this new, larger balance. This process repeats, leading to exponential growth over time.

What should I do if the projected amount is less than my goal?

You have several options: increase your monthly stake, extend your investment period, aim for a potentially higher (and possibly riskier) growth rate, or adjust your financial goal downwards. The calculator allows you to model these changes.

Does this calculator account for inflation?

This calculator projects nominal returns (the actual amount of money). It does not automatically adjust for inflation. To understand the real purchasing power of your future funds, you would need to separately consider the impact of inflation on the projected final value.

Can I use this for different types of investments?

Yes, the principles of compound interest and regular contributions apply to a wide range of investments, including stocks, bonds, mutual funds, ETFs, retirement accounts (like 401(k)s or IRAs), and even some savings accounts. However, the expected growth rate will vary significantly between these investment types.

What happens if I miss a monthly contribution?

Missing contributions reduces the total amount invested and therefore lowers the final projected value. The calculator assumes consistent contributions. In reality, you might adjust future contributions to compensate or accept a lower final balance.

Should I input my target retirement age or the number of years until retirement?

You should input the total number of years you plan to keep the investment active. For example, if you are 30 and plan to retire at 65, your investment period is 35 years.

How do fees impact the results?

The calculator uses a gross growth rate. Investment fees (like management fees, expense ratios, or trading commissions) will reduce your actual net returns. It’s important to subtract estimated annual fees from the assumed growth rate for a more realistic projection.
